What affects the price

Replacing your ro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the biggest factor, followed closely by the pitch or steepness of your roof, which dictates how safely crews can work. You will also need to choose your materials—architectural shingles, metal, or tile each carry different price points. We also have to account for the removal and disposal of your current roof, plus the condition of the underlying wood decking that might need repairs once the old shingles are off. What are clay roof tiles and are they good for New Orleans?

Clay roof tiles are a traditional and attractive roofing material. They offer excellent insulation against heat and humidity in New Orleans. They are also durable and fire-resistant. However, they are heavy and require a strong roof structure. Proper installation is crucial for longevity.
